Pinterest Warns of Slowing U.S. Growth on Pandemic Reopenings
- First-quarter revenue soars 78%, better than expected
- Pinterest says U.S. user growth will be ‘around flat’ in Q2

Pinterest Inc. warned of slowing user growth in its most valuable market, a sign that post-pandemic reopenings are encouraging some consumers to look beyond social media for entertainment and connection. The stock fell more than 7% in extended trading.
The company said monthly average user growth in the U.S. will be “around flat” in the second quarter versus the same period a year earlier.
